🐶 What is a Virtual Dog Adoption?
Virtual dog adoption is when you symbolically “adopt” a dog online through a shelter, rescue organization, or nonprofit. Instead of bringing the dog home, your adoption helps provide food, shelter, medical care, and other essentials for that animal.
Think of it as sponsoring a dog in need. You get the joy of helping a dog while they stay in the care of a shelter or sanctuary until they’re adopted—or for the rest of their life in some cases.

🐾 Types of Virtual Dog Adoptions:
There are a few different ways a virtual dog adoption can work:
1. Sponsorship Programs
You select a real dog from a shelter or sanctuary and make a monthly or one-time donation to support their care. Some organizations send you updates, photos, or even a certificate of dog adoption.
Example: You sponsor a senior dog named Bella at your local rescue for $25/month. Your donation helps cover her food, vet visits, and medication.
2. Online Pet Platforms & Games
Sites like Neopets, Webkinz, or Adopt Me! let users create and care for animated pets in a virtual world. While these are more about entertainment, they introduce younger audiences to the concept of pet responsibility.
3. Wildlife or Charity Adoptions
Groups like the World Wildlife Fund (WWF) let you virtually adopt animals like elephants, pandas, or sea turtles to support conservation efforts. You’ll often receive a plush toy, a fact sheet, and a certificate with your adoption.
💗 Why Choose Virtual Dog Adoption?
Virtual adoption is a win-win for both animals and humans. Here’s why people love it:
- ✅ Perfect for dog lovers who can’t adopt
Maybe your landlord doesn’t allow dogs, or you travel too often—virtual adoption lets you make a difference anyway. - ❤️ Support shelters and rescues
Your sponsorship helps cover food, medical bills, housing, and other care costs for dogs waiting for homes. - 🧒 Great for kids, classrooms, or gifts
Teach compassion and responsibility through symbolic dog adoption. It’s a thoughtful gift with lasting impact. - 🐕 Stay connected with updates
Many shelters will send you photos, stories, or even letters “from your dog.”
